Title: Cycling Shoes with BOA closure
Post by: Carbon_Dude on September 03, 2016, 09:53:30 AM
About 3 years ago I found a set of SCOTT MTB shoes with the BOA closure system.  Since then I've really liked the ease of twisting the knob to tighten the shoe and just pulling up on the knob to loosen and take the shoes off.

My current pair have one BOA closure at the top, and two velcro straps.  Here is a picture:
